Technological Innovations Driving the Japan Rheumatoid Arthritis Devices Market
Emerging technologies are redefining the landscape of RA management in Japan. Wearable sensors equipped with biosensors enable continuous monitoring of joint inflammation and activity levels, facilitating real-time disease management. AI-driven diagnostic tools improve early detection accuracy, reducing diagnostic latency and enabling personalized treatment plans.
Minimally invasive implantable devices, such as bioelectronic stimulators, are gaining traction for pain management and inflammation control. Telemedicine integration with remote monitoring devices enhances patient engagement and adherence, especially vital in Japan’s aging society. Additionally, advancements in 3D printing facilitate customized orthoses and prosthetics, improving functional outcomes.
These innovations are supported by Japan’s robust R&D ecosystem, government incentives, and collaborations between academia and industry. The convergence of digital health, robotics, and material science is expected to accelerate device efficacy, safety, and user experience, creating a fertile ground for market expansion and technological leadership.
Regulatory Environment and Its Impact on Market Entry in Japan’s RA Device Sector
Japan’s regulatory framework for medical devices is characterized by stringent safety and efficacy standards, aligned with global best practices. The Pharmaceuticals and Medical Devices Agency (PMDA) oversees device approval, requiring comprehensive clinical data and post-market surveillance. Recent reforms aim to streamline approval processes for innovative devices, including accelerated pathways for breakthrough technologies.
Reimbursement policies significantly influence market dynamics, with the Japan Health Insurance Association gradually expanding coverage for advanced RA management devices. However, reimbursement criteria often demand extensive clinical evidence, posing barriers for startups and SMEs. Navigating this landscape necessitates strategic planning, including early regulatory engagement and robust clinical trials.
International harmonization efforts, such as adherence to ISO standards and collaboration with global regulatory bodies, facilitate smoother market entry for foreign manufacturers. Overall, a proactive approach to regulatory compliance and policy adaptation is crucial for capitalizing on Japan’s growing demand for cutting-edge RA devices.
